Mostim 24mg injection is an antineoplastic containing the active ingredient Plerixafor. It is primarily used in the process of collecting, storing, and transplanting blood stem cells. It also finds application in managing conditions such as lymphoma (white blood cell cancer), multiple myeloma (plasma cell cancer in bone marrow), or a solid tumor.
Before starting treatment, inform your doctor if you have or have had any heart disease. Also, notify your doctor if you have high white blood cell (WBC) counts, low platelet counts, or a history of unusual lightheadedness or fainting, especially before receiving the injection. This medicine is not advised for stem cell mobilization if you have leukemia.
Do not take this tablet if you are allergic to Plerixafor or any other medicine ingredients. If you have kidney disorders, notify your doctor as they may need to adjust the dose of Mostim 24mg. Your doctor may also perform regular blood tests to monitor your blood cell count.
Do not take this tablet if you are pregnant, planning to get pregnant, think you might be pregnant, or if you are breastfeeding. It is strongly recommended to use effective contraception during treatment. Report to your doctor immediately if you experience any side effects such as rashes or swelling around your eyes, a change in breathing (indicating lack of oxygen), or pain in the upper left abdomen or left shoulder
